So most of these products are based on my hair type and the style I tend to go for - thick blonde hair with beachy waves and shine. I've divided it into categories and included both drugstore and salon  brands.

Shampoo and Conditioner
Aveda Color Conserve Shampoo and Conditioner - this is my tried and true shampoo and conditioner. It's gentle, smells amazing and preserves my color really well.

Pureology Shampoo - It's sulfate free so it doesn't strip your hair of its natural oils and it protects color-treated hair. It's super moisturizing and if it wasn't so expensive, I'd use it daily. It is the best shampoo for color-treated or damaged hair I have ever used.

Suave Professional's Rosemary and Mint Shampoo and Conditioner - This is a knock-off of the line from Aveda. It's cheap and it clarifies without drying out your hair.


Heat Protectors
Aveda Brilliant Damage Control Spray- I use this every time I blow dry my hair. It protects it from damage and fading, and it also adds a little shine.

Dove Nourishing Oil Care Detangler - This is like a hot oil treatment in a spray. It's lightweight but gives your hair a boost of moisture and creates shiny, soft hair.

John Frieda Frizz Ease Thermal Protection Serum - I use this on my ends when needed - it helps moisturize and protect against heat damage. I use this a lot in the spring and summer since the humidity in my state is insane! It really keeps the frizz to a minimum. 


Styling Products
Pantene Triple Action Volume Mousse - This has won a ton of awards and I can see why. It's designed for fine hair and makes your hair look naturally thick and voluminous. It also helps hold heat styling well - I use it a lot when I want to wear my hair wavy and it keeps the waves in tact all day. 

Ojon Full Detox Rub Out Dry Cleansing Spray - This is a dry shampoo spray. It can be used on any color hair (it sprays on clear), it smells nice and adds volume. If it didn't cost so much, I'd buy it more often!

Dove Refresh + Care Invigorating Dry Shampoo - This is a cheap alternative to the Ojon dry shampoo. I use this often, even when I don't need it for second or third day hair because it adds volume and also makes your hair smell freshly washed.

L’Oréal Paris Elnett Satin Hairspray - This has a cult following and the US version is slightly different than the version I was introduced to - the European version. I bought a travel size of this hairspray the summer I lived in the UK and was devastated the day I used up the last of it. It is a lightweight formula but has the staying power of a heavier spray and it adds tons of shine. The best part is that it can be brushed out easily and leaves no stickiness behind.

Oribe Apres Beach Wave and Shine Spray - This is the BEST styling product I have ever used. My hairstylist got me hooked on this stuff and I gladly pay the $37 per bottle because this stuff is amazing. It is like a light weight hairspray and shine spray, but also has the qualities of a sea salt spray. It can be used on wet or dry hair and I use it every single day, regardless of how I style my hair. It never weighs it down, it's not sticky and it doesn't make my hair feel dirty like most hairsprays or shine sprays do. I spray it before I curl my hair with a hot iron, after I blow dry it to give it volume, and even on wet hair before I blowdry it. And it smells amazing!
